Overview - KTM 690 Duke 2018 vs Yamaha MT-09 2018

The KTM 690 Duke 2018 and the Yamaha MT-09 2018 are both popular naked bikes with their own unique features and strengths.

Starting with the KTM 690 Duke 2018, it boasts a powerful engine with 73 HP and 70 Nm of torque. It is a single-cylinder bike with liquid cooling and a displacement of 690 ccm. The front suspension consists of an Upside-Down telescopic fork, while the rear suspension is a swing arm with a monoshock absorber. The frame is made of chromium-molybdenum and has a tubular design. The front brakes have a diameter of 320 mm, and the bike is equipped with advanced rider assistance systems like Ride by Wire. The front and rear tires have a width of 120 mm and 160 mm respectively, with a diameter of 17 inches. The wheelbase is 1466 mm, and the seat height is 835 mm. The fuel tank capacity is 14 liters.

On the other hand, the Yamaha MT-09 2018 offers a more powerful engine with 115 HP and 87.5 Nm of torque. It has a three-cylinder engine with liquid cooling and a displacement of 847 ccm. The front suspension is also an Upside-Down telescopic fork, and the rear suspension is a swing arm with a monoshock absorber. The frame is made of aluminum and has a twin tube design. The front brakes have a diameter of 298 mm, and the bike is equipped with advanced rider assistance systems like ABS, Quickshifter, and Traction control. The front and rear tires have a width of 120 mm and 180 mm respectively, with a diameter of 17 inches. The wheelbase is 1440 mm, and the seat height is 815 mm. The fuel tank capacity is also 14 liters.

The KTM 690 Duke 2018 has several strengths. Its powerful engine makes it suitable for everyday use, and it offers many technical aids for a smooth and enjoyable ride. It is also known for being maneuverable and having a smooth running engine.

On the other hand, the Yamaha MT-09 2018 has its own set of strengths. Its optics and character harmonize perfectly, and it has a lively handling that makes it enjoyable to ride. The comfortable seating position, even for tall riders, is another advantage. Additionally, the engine feels incredibly powerful, adding to the overall excitement of riding this bike.

Yamaha MT-09 2018

Yamaha MT-09 2018

However, the KTM 690 Duke 2018 does have a weakness for some riders who do not consider it a "real" single-cylinder Duke.

Similarly, the Yamaha MT-09 2018 has a few weaknesses. It can be exhausting to ride briskly, and it requires more riding skills overall compared to other naked bikes in the mid-range. Some riders also feel that the feeling for traction on the rear wheel is not great, and there may be a lack of precision in certain aspects of the bike's performance.

In conclusion, both the KTM 690 Duke 2018 and the Yamaha MT-09 2018 have their own unique strengths and weaknesses. The KTM 690 Duke 2018 is known for its powerful engine and technical aids, while the Yamaha MT-09 2018 stands out with its harmonious optics and lively handling. Ultimately, the choice between the two will depend on the rider's preferences and priorities.

Considering where the KTM Duke family once started, the 690 Duke is an incredible step forward. The engine is extremely refined and at the same time husky for a street-legal single-cylinder. Despite all the technology on board, it is still a very light motorbike and can almost be called a toy (in a good sense). Only its seating position divides opinions, because with the Duke 4 in 2012, the former supermotos became an almost tame naked bike with a front-wheel-oriented seating position. The advantage: everyday life and long tours should not be a problem on the current Duke.

A coherent motorbike where everything fits together. The motorbike delivers what its looks promise. High-tech, charisma and lots of adrenaline. It is a mixture of supermoto, naked bike and streetfighter and it loves to be handled irrationally. A cool motorbike. Only in comparison with the MT-09 SP does one begin to miss a high-quality chassis.
